How to compare two insurance policies?
Compare the deductibles and co-pays and review the prescription coverage and pricing offered under each plan. Look at the out-of-pocket limits on each plan. There may be both an individual out-of-pocket limit and a family out-of-pocket limit.

What are the 4 most common health insurance plans?
Some popular health insurance policy options are: Preferred provider organization (PPO) plans. Health maintenance organization (HMO) plans. Point of service (POS) plans. Exclusive provider organization (EPO) plans.

What are the 5 most important considerations that consumers should contemplate before deciding on a plan?
5 Things to Consider When Shopping for Health Insurance Coverage Level. Most plans available through Covered California feature four tiers of coverage: Bronze, Silver, Gold and Platinum. ... Type of Plan. ... Provider Network. ... Essential Health Benefits. ... Total Cost.

How do you determine what to compare between health plans?
8 steps to choosing a health insurance plan Consider your family's needs. ... Make note of open enrollment. ... Review your coverage options. ... Check the premiums, copayments and deductibles. ... Check the provider networks. ... Consider HSAs and FSAs. ... Keep in mind the difference between HMOs and PPOs. ... Make sure your medications are covered.
